Prepare Yourself To Subject The Unforeseen Expenses Of Roof Covering Setup And Master The Art Of Budgeting For Your Home Improvement Undertaking
Authored By-Todd HebertWhen you're preparing a roofing system setup, recognizing the associated expenses is critical for staying clear of surprises. You'll encounter different aspects that affect pricing, such as product selections and roofing system intricacy. As an example, choosing asphalt tiles may save you cash upfront, however what about last